How T.I.’s Jail Time Causes Nearly $38-Million In Lost Income
Celebrities are often held to a different standard than the average person. Be it because of the role model status bestowed upon them or their larger than life personalities, a great number of people are placing a lot of expectations on them.
In the recent case of T.I. going back to jail, those expectations were shattered not only for his family but also for communities near and far due to the cancellation of his tour and the economic impact it could have.
The planned T.I. tour was allegedly sponsored by AXE for a total of 50 dates. A tour of this caliber requires tremendous logistical and financial resources that may have already been contractually engaged at the time of T.I’s arrest.
